Crafted . In 1928 Rolex introduced the Prince which almost instantly became known as the doctor’s watch. The rectangular watch had a bigger dial on top for the hours and the minutes and below that a smaller dial for the seconds. That made it easy for a doctor to measure a patient’s pulse rate.The styles of each Cellini and Rolex Prince reflect a different facet of elegance; yet they all share a 45x29mm rectangular case in either 18K yellow, white, or Everose gold. This variety of materials with individual tones make a distinct statement on the wrist. According to renowned Rolex expert and collector James Dowling, it was actually the patients, possibly influenced by Rolex's marketing efforts, gifting the watch to doctors as a token of gratitude that gave it its name.

The Prince soon became known as ‘The Doctor’s Watch’, as its relatively large seconds sub dial was the ideal instrument for helping physician’s time a patient’s pulse. Crafted exclusively in gold, it was also priced at a point that few other than those on a doctor’s salary could afford.

The Rolex Prince was offered in 4 different models, available in white gold, 18ct yellow gold, and Everose Gold.
